pub struct PartitionByDef {
pub strategy: PartitionStrategy,
pub columns: Vec<PartitionColumnDef>,
}Expand description
PARTITION BY clause for CREATE TABLE.
Fields§
§strategy: PartitionStrategy§columns: Vec<PartitionColumnDef>Trait Implementations§
Source§impl Clone for PartitionByDef
impl Clone for PartitionByDef
Source§fn clone(&self) -> PartitionByDef
fn clone(&self) -> PartitionByDef
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l Freeze for PartitionByDef
impl !RefUnwindSafe for PartitionByDef
impl Send for PartitionByDef
impl Sync for PartitionByDef
impl Unpin for PartitionByDef
impl UnsafeUnpin for PartitionByDef
impl !UnwindSafe for PartitionByDef
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more